Four reading packets for the book Ready Player One by Earnest Cline. They are broken up into:
Chapters 0-10
Chapters 11-20
Chapters 21-30
Chapters 31-39
Each packet contains reading and content questions. Some opinion questions are included. There are a few research questions where students have to look up what a referenced item is. Longer writing and drawing prompts are at the end about Avatars and creating your own game. Within the questions I have placed links to videos or online games that are relevant to the pop culture references or gaming aspects of the book. There are pictures of various pop culture items that the book references so that students can see what is being discussed. Each packet has it's own unique border with gaming characters that separate the chapters. Each chapter is broken down into chronological order of the reading.
Total there are over 330 questions and about 30 links. Broken down as:
Chapters 0-10 = 77 Questions and 7 links
Chapters 11-20 = 106 Questions and 11 links
Chapters 21-30 = 78 Questions and 6 links
Chapters 31-39 = 69 Questions and 5 links
An answer key is included!
